COVID-19
Policies and Information

Due to the nature of choral singing being a higher-risk activity for the spread of illnesses, we are taking a conservative approach to masking requirements out of extreme caution for our participating children, families, and staff. All of our COVID policies and protocols have been written following guidelines issued by the American Academy of Pediatrics, CDC, Chorus America, American Choral Directors Association (ACDA), and the National Association for Music Education (NAfME).

Ascent Vocals COVID Policies and Protocols
  • Following the recommendations from the above organizations, we are currently requiring that all singers of all ages wear a mask for the duration of auditions, rehearsals, and performances. This masking policy is subject to change.
  • Directors will build in appropriate break lengths and/or move rehearsal locations at 45-minute intervals for air exchanges.
  • All staff must be fully vaccinated.
  • Every participating member must follow the provided self-screening protocol prior to rehearsal each week.

Ascent Vocals Notification Protocols
If child or family/household member, director, or pianist tests positive, came in contact with a symptomatic or positive person, the affected person or parent/guardian must contact their Director within 24 hours of test result. 
​
Step 1:  Based on symptoms or contacts, the director talks to the family member to determine if there is a probable case or contact with a positive case. Director notifies the President of Board.
Step 2: In collaboration with the Board and Boulder County Health Department, the director will ask the individual to stay home until isolation is over (10-14 days) or until their quarantine period is complete. 
Step 3: Anyone identified as a contact of the positive individual will be notified and instructed to stay home for 14 days after the last exposure. This includes the director and all choirs of the exposed director. Virtual rehearsals may occur and will be communicated on a case-by-case basis during the quarantine period.

HIPAA AND YOUR VACCINATION STATUS

Question: Is it a HIPAA violation for Ascent Vocals to inquire as to an individual’s COVID vaccine status?
Answer: No. Anyone can ask you for information about your vaccination status without violating the law. HIPAA, also known as the Health Insurance Portability and Accountability Act of 1996, and its subsequently added Privacy Rule, include provisions to protect a person’s identifying health information from being shared without their knowledge or consent. HIPAA applies to the release of medical information by certain covered entities and does not apply to a request for medical information. HIPAA only applies to specific health-related entities, such as insurance providers, health-care clearinghouses, health-care providers and their business associates.

Ascent Vocals is not a covered entity under HIPAA or the subsequently added Privacy Rule. Colorado does not have a state HIPAA equivalent that prohibits asking for vaccination information. Therefore, neither the federal HIPAA law nor any applicable state laws apply.
​

Question: Can you refuse to provide your vaccination status?
Answer: Yes, you can refuse to answer the vaccination status. Ascent Vocals can similarly refuse to allow your participation for the safety of its members and staff, based on CDC, state, and local guidelines.
